Netflix’s popular British superhero series, ‘Supacell,’ is currently in production, despite the legal troubles faced by its star, rapper Ghetts. The show, which premiered in June 2024, has already amassed over 33 million hours of viewing in its first three days, showcasing its immense popularity. However, Ghetts, born Justin Clarke-Samuel, has been sentenced to 12 years in prison for a hit-and-run crash that resulted in the death of a student in England last year. Ghetts’ Role in ‘Supacell’
In ‘Supacell,’ Ghetts played the brutal villain Craig, also known as “Krazy.” His character’s fate was left somewhat ambiguous at the end of the first season, leaving fans eager to see how the story would unfold. Ghetts’ portrayal of Krazy was a significant part of the show’s appeal, and his absence due to legal issues has raised questions about the future of the series.
The Impact of Ghetts’ Legal Issues
Ghetts’ legal issues have undoubtedly cast a shadow over the production of ‘Supacell.’ The rapper was sentenced to 12 years in prison after he pleaded guilty to a hit-and-run crash that killed a 20-year-old Nepalese student, Yabin Tamang, in October 2023. The incident occurred when Ghetts, who was under the influence of alcohol, collided with Tamang’s vehicle at 60 mph on a residential road in Ilford, East London.
The legal proceedings have been a significant distraction for Ghetts, and his absence from the set has raised concerns about the show’s continuity. However, Netflix has not provided any updates on how Ghetts’ legal issues will affect the production of ‘Supacell’ Season 2.
